Which is Better: Maya or 3DS Max?
Understanding the Fundamental Differences
The question of maya or 3ds max isn’t simply about choosing between two software packages—it’s about aligning your tools with your professional goals, industry focus, and creative workflow preferences. Both applications represent decades of development and refinement, each excelling in specific areas while maintaining robust capabilities across the spectrum of 3D content creation.
Maya: The Animation Powerhouse
The industry standard for character animation, visual effects, and intricate procedural modeling is Maya 3D software. Developed by Autodesk, Maya’s strength lies in its sophisticated animation tools, advanced rigging capabilities, and seamless integration with pipeline workflows used by major animation studios and film production companies.

3DS Max: The Visualization Specialist
3DS Max has earned its reputation as the preferred choice for architectural visualization, product design, and game asset creation. Its strength lies in polygon modeling efficiency, rendering excellence, and user-friendly interface design that accelerates production workflows.

Industry-Specific Applications: Making the Right Choice
When considering maya or 3ds max, industry context plays a crucial role in the decision-making process:
Film and Television Production
Maya software dominates the film and television industry, with major studios like Pixar, DreamWorks, and Industrial Light & Magic building their pipelines around Maya’s capabilities. The software’s strength in character animation, visual effects, and pipeline integration makes it the logical choice for professionals targeting these markets.
Career advantages of Maya in film/TV:
- Higher demand in major animation studios
- Industry-standard pipeline compatibility
- Advanced character animation capabilities
- Superior visual effects toolsets
- Better integration with rendering farms
Architectural Visualization and Design
The architectural visualization industry predominantly uses 3DS Max due to its exceptional rendering capabilities and seamless integration with architectural CAD software. VRay 3DS Max combinations have become synonymous with photorealistic architectural renderings.
Benefits of 3DS Max in architecture:
- Superior photorealistic rendering
- Efficient large scene management
- CAD software integration
- Optimized workflow for static imagery
- Industry-standard material libraries
Game Development Considerations
Game development presents a more nuanced choice when evaluating maya or 3ds max. While both platforms serve the gaming industry effectively, their strengths align with different aspects of game production:
- Character-focused games – Maya’s animation tools provide advantages
- Environment-heavy games – 3DS Max’s modeling efficiency benefits level design
- Mobile games – Both platforms offer suitable asset optimization
- AAA productions – Pipeline compatibility becomes the determining factor
Technical Comparison: Core Capabilities
Understanding the technical differences helps clarify the maya or 3ds max decision:
Modeling Capabilities
Both platforms excel at 3D modeling but with different approaches:
1.Maya’s Approach
- NURBS and subdivision surface emphasis
- Procedural modeling through nodes
- Advanced organic modeling tools
- Complex surface manipulation
2.3DS Max’s Strengths
- Polygon modeling efficiency
- Modifier stack workflow
- Precision mechanical modeling
- Rapid prototyping capabilities
Animation and Rigging
This area shows the most significant differentiation:
1.Maya’s Animation Excellence
- Advanced rigging systems
- Character animation focus
- Motion capture integration
- Sophisticated deformation tools
2.3DS Max’s Animation Features
- Efficient keyframe animation
- Architectural animation specialization
- Product visualization animation
- Straightforward character rigging
Rendering and Visualization
Both platforms support multiple rendering engines:
1.Maya’s Rendering Ecosystem
- Arnold renderer integration
- Mental Ray support
- Third-party renderer compatibility
- Pipeline rendering optimization
2.3DS Max’s Visualization Strength
- VRay integration excellence
- Mental Ray capabilities
- Scanline rendering efficiency
- Architectural rendering focus
Career Prospects and Job Market Analysis
The job market presents different opportunities depending on your 3DS or Maya specialization:
Maya Career Opportunities
Professionals with Maya expertise typically find opportunities in:
- Animation Studios – Character animators, technical directors
- Film Production – Visual effects artists, pipeline developers
- Television – Motion graphics designers, compositing artists
- Advertising – 3D generalists, creative technologists
3DS Max Employment Landscape
3DS Max jobs concentrate in:
- Architectural Firms – Visualization specialists, design technologists
- Product Design – Industrial designers, visualization artists
- Game Studios – Environment artists, technical artists
- Marketing Agencies – 3D artists, motion graphics specialists
